Oh, yeah................after this?

Clarkson's suspension comes after a scuffle with producer Oisin Tymon, where he allegedly threatened him and punched him in the face because hot food was not available for him.

"He called Oisin a "lazy, Irish c-t" and then split his lip with a punch that required treatment, The Mirror in the UK reported.

The host reportedly followed up his attack by telling the producer that he would be fired.

"I'm going to make sure you will not have a job," he reportedly shouted.

"Top Gear" has postponed the airing of its three remaining episodes in wake of the host's suspension, according to BBC News.




He doesn't deserve his job if that's what happened. Do that in your workplace and see how long you keep working.



Hot food is apparently very important to Mr. Clarkson.
